Output ed77175921d653d063ba2e90c1fef55790e901562c1d0cb723b8d2676211d399:3

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 156a450c23a8502ede27d228cd53f2d42dab103ccb7c5cb32e158bd42020a60a
address
tb1pz44y2rpr4pgzah386g5v65lj6sk6kypued79evewzk9aggpq5c9q9g33f9
transaction
ed77175921d653d063ba2e90c1fef55790e901562c1d0cb723b8d2676211d399
confirmations
77932
spent
true